Subject: Request for Proposals - Strengthening a Clinical Associates (Physician Assistant) Program in South Africa

The American International Health Alliance (AIHA) is pleased to issue a request for proposals in support of establishing a new volunteer-based partnership between Walter Sisulu University Faculty of Health Sciences in South Africa's Eastern Cape Province and an academic institution with significant expertise in supporting medical training for physician assistants (clinical associates), as well as institutional and administrative capacity strengthening within the context of HIV/AIDS.

For more information, please refer to the attached PDF or access the solicitation online at: http://www.twinningagainstaids.org/documents/WalterSisuluUniversityRF...

Deadline for submissions is November 30, 2009.
